Recent entries into Australia could be kept in hotel quarantine if they do not submit to being tested for COVID-19, Chief Medical Officer Brendan Murphy says, announcing a boost for testing at the border.

Chief Medical Officer Brendan Murphy has hinted people could be kept in hotel quarantine unless they agree to take COVID-19 tests.Professor Brendan Murphy says states have the power to keep people quarantined until they submit to a testEmphasising the risk coronavirus could still be imported into Australia, Professor Murphy said he was disappointed by reports from Melbourne that 30 per cent of people who have gone through hotel quarantine in Victoria had declined to take a test.

Speaking after today's meeting of National Cabinet, he said testing of people in hotel quarantine would be ramped up."We're seeing imported cases in hotel quarantine from a range of different countries now," he said. "The states have the powers … to say to someone well, we won't let you out of quarantine until you've been tested and had a clear test," he said.

Prime Minister Scott Morrison said the decision on how to administer the tests would ultimately be up to the states.
